The downside of the Direct TPMS is that it is more expensive than … Web17 de fev. de 2011 · The Techstream readout turned out to be 42.1/41.7 front, 39.5/41.7 rear. According to the TPMS system, the "Threshold of Low-pressure" values (level at which the TPMS light will come on) are 33.7/33.0 front, 31.5/33.4 rear. So it appears that the reset function sets the warning level to about 80% of the current level.
